What is codeine phosphate cough syrup, and what does it do?

Codeine phosphate cough syrup is a liquid medicine that combines codeine (an opioid) with other ingredients such as sweeteners and cough suppressants, depending on the brand and country. Codeine works in the brain to reduce the cough reflex, so it’s used for cough that needs suppression rather than cough caused by infection or heavy mucus clearance.

What kinds of coughs is it used for, and when do doctors avoid it?

It’s generally intended for short-term treatment of troublesome, dry (non-productive) cough where suppressing the cough reflex is appropriate. Clinicians typically avoid or discourage it when:
- The cough is productive (you need to clear mucus).
- There are signs of serious respiratory illness (for example, pneumonia symptoms).
- The patient has risk factors where opioids are unsafe (see warnings below).

How should patients take it (typical safety rules)?

Exact dosing depends on the specific product strength and local prescribing guidance. In general, patients are told to:
- Use only the dose prescribed on the label or by a clinician.
- Avoid taking extra medicines that also contain opioids or sedating ingredients.
- Avoid alcohol.

Never adjust the dose upward to “work faster,” because codeine can cause dangerous breathing suppression, especially in children or people with certain metabolism patterns.

What are the key safety warnings people ask about?

Common concerns include:
- Drowsiness and impaired coordination.
- Constipation.
- Nausea or dizziness.
- Respiratory depression (slowed or weak breathing), which can be life-threatening.

Because codeine is converted in the body (via CYP2D6) into morphine, some people convert it faster than others, which can increase risk even at standard doses. This is why many countries restrict codeine use in children and advise against it in breastfeeding for safety reasons.

Can it interact with other cold/flu medicines?

Yes. Patients often take multiple over-the-counter cold and flu products at once, and some contain sedating antihistamines or additional opioid-like ingredients. Combining codeine with other central nervous system depressants increases risk of severe sleepiness and breathing problems. A pharmacist or clinician can confirm what’s safe with your specific products.

Why is codeine cough syrup restricted in kids?

Many jurisdictions restrict codeine-containing cough syrups for children because children can be more vulnerable to opioid-related respiratory depression. Risk is especially high for “ultra-rapid” CYP2D6 metabolizers. If you’re asking because a child is taking it, check with a clinician or pharmacist immediately rather than relying on OTC labeling.

What alternatives are commonly used instead?

Depending on the cough type and cause:
- Non-opioid cough suppressants (where available in your country).
- Treatments that target the underlying cause (for example, antibiotics for confirmed bacterial infection, or inhalers for asthma).
- Measures like hydration and honey for certain age groups (follow local guidance).

What should I do if someone has taken too much?

Seek urgent medical help right away if there are signs of overdose such as:
- Extreme sleepiness or inability to wake
- Slow, shallow, or difficult breathing
- Confusion or bluish lips
- Pinpoint pupils

Call local emergency services or poison control.
